A forensic validation skill for Claude. Strips optimism bias, corporate fluff, and unverified assumptions from any status report, strategy doc, proposal, or roadmap β and replaces them with what the data actually supports.
Paste any text β a project update, a product strategy, a vendor proposal β and The Skeptic audits it across five dimensions:
- Reality Check Table β compares declared state vs. skeptic-adjusted state with risk ratings
- Fact vs. Assumption Ledger β separates hard facts from leaps of faith
- Domino Effect chains β maps how foundational failures break downstream promises
- Skeptic Verdict β the fatal flaw in two blunt sentences
- Hard Validation Questions β exactly what to ask your team or vendor to demand receipts

Input:
"Our new AI feature will reduce customer churn by 20% because users love interactive widgets based on our internal beta testing with 5 power users."
Skeptic Output (abbreviated):
| Metric | Claimed State | Skeptic-Adjusted State | Risk |
|---|---|---|---|
| ROI Certainty | 20% churn reduction | Statistically invalid β derived from 5 self-selected power users | π₯ Critical |
| Sample Representativeness | Internal beta = valid signal | Power users are the least likely to churn; wrong population entirely | π₯ Critical |
| Causal Attribution | Feature causes reduction | No causal mechanism; correlation from 5 users is not causation | π₯ Critical |
Verdict:
A churn reduction claim built on 5 power users is not a data point β it is a wish dressed in percentages. Power users are definitionally the cohort least likely to churn, making them the single worst population from which to project churn impact.
